Connection Groups are small gatherings of people who come together regularly to share with each other, grow spirituality, and help make the community and the world a better place. Our purpose is to empower people to connect with each other, build relationships, and realize their God-given potential, thereby leading to transformed lives and communities. Groups meet in homes, coffeehouses, and restaurants throughout the Metro Atlanta area and are open to anyone who is interested, and you do not have to attend Impact Church.

Plant, Seed and HarvestThis group will teach others how to plant and grow healthy organic vegetables for their family and encourage them to share their "First Fruits" with others in the church and community. Participants will learn preserving techniques, such as freezing and canning. Once a participants complete the sessions, the hope is that they go out and share what they have learned with someone else. |
